shtkn Posted December 14, 2007 Author Posted December 14, 2007 I don't see anything wrong with that setup. As for additional uses for ASE (S)... One setup (theoretical, i've never tried) is if you jump in and the opponent is going to 6P you, do the close air stun edge, frc, and combo. So something like ASE(S) > FRC > j.S, land, combo might have some potential.
cupui Posted December 14, 2007 Posted December 14, 2007 Ahh.. you re right! When the opponnent using an anti air. I thing using ASE (S) is the right choice. Hmmm...what about dealing someone who has 6P invulnerability. Like Johnny's? The ASE will only past over him, won't it?
shtkn Posted December 17, 2007 Author Posted December 17, 2007 maybe, maybe not. 6Ps have upper body invincibility (slayer's has full, but what slayer uses 6P as anti air?), so the fireball will hit them once it touches the lower half of hte enemie's body. Depending on positioning, the firebally may go behind the enemy and miss their lower half of the body, but that's on a case by cae basis.

cupui Posted December 28, 2007 Posted December 28, 2007 Question... Do you have a good combo started with...back air dash j.S? I often use it for oki? Anyone?
Shinobi! Posted December 28, 2007 Posted December 28, 2007 Usually you can go for a simple knockdown such as j.S (back AD) into 5S-5H-2D or you could go for damage with 5S-2D-Sphere. Just look what you're going for. Most of Ky's normals (besides the H ones) can combo from j.S.
